The following tools allow you to update your version 7.x Web Wiz Forums database to the new version 8 database.

Please Note:-
Use these upgrade tools at your own risk, and make sure you backup your database first.

http://download.webwiz.net/web_wiz_forums_SQL_Server_7_to_8_update.zip -
Full version upgrade tools are now located on the Web Wiz Forums download page.


Please Note:-
If you have modified your version 7.x database yourself you may need to un-modify the database inorder for this update to work.

Posted By: WebWiz-Bruce
Date Posted: 21 March 2006 at 6:49pm
Permissions may need to be reset after the update.

It does say this while updating, but I guess I need to make it more obvious

A new permissions engine is used on version 8 and permissions will not carry over, so default permissions are set for everyone.

Posted By: WebWiz-Bruce
Date Posted: 27 March 2006 at 11:14am
It all depends if the arcade mod uses table column names the same as those in the new database.

AS I don't know of this mod, the best thing to do is back-up your database and give the upgrade ago. If you get know errors it's fine, if you get errors the error message should give you a clue as to what column names are conflicting, and so need to be removed from the database.

Originally posted by wistex wistex wrote:

Another question:  Will this tool upgrade from any version 7.x or is there a minimum version number (i.e. 7.5x)?  Based on the name, I assume it supports everything from 7.0x to 7.9x.  Am I correct?  Or would I need to do multiple upgrades like we've had to do in the past?


It will work on all version 7.x databases as the tables and columns remained the same for all version 7.x databases.
